Here is what you will be doing:
- Execute repairs under warranty to manufacturer specifications.
- Test-drive vehicles, and test components and systems, using diagnostic tools and special service equipment.
- Keep shop area neat and clean.
- Communicate with parts department to obtain needed parts.
- Inspect vehicle fluid levels and replace or replenish as necessary.
- Operate all tools and equipment in a safe manner.
- Check tire pressure and add air if needed.
- Perform multi-point inspections on pre-owned vehicles.
- Recondition as per used car managers authorization.
- Maintain accountability for all dealership-owned tools and manuals.
- Drain oil from crankcase and refill with required amount of oil; replace oil and air filters.
- Communicate directly with the Service Advisor so that customers are well-informed of any additional services needed.
- Provide an estimate of time needed for additional repairs.
- Perform work specified on the repair order with efficiency and in accordance with dealership.
